They aren't $5.99 unless you purchase them separately. They are $5/month with an AT package unless you signed up under DHA, the lease program. Under DHA, local channels are free. You pay a $5 lease fee for your first leased receiver instead. So, there's no use trying to have them removed. You probably aren't paying for them anyway.
